POLICE ARREST MARYVILLE MAN FOR THREATENING PEOPLE… WITH A SNAKE

Police reportedly arrested a Maryville man recently for public intoxication and threatening. The incident occurred at Maryville Billiards on East Broadway Avenue in Maryville. Witnesses told officers 22-year-old Kennon Trey Fitzgerald, who seemed to be intoxicated, had been threatening people with a live snake. Fitzgerald reportedly left the establishment on foot before police arrived and headed down Sevierville Road.

Officers were then summoned to a home on Kittrell Avenue, in response to a domestic disturbance. There they found Fitzgerald, who was arguing with his mother. They said he appeared intoxicated, and there was a snake on the porch.

Fitzgerald was booked into the Blount County jail and released on a $1,000 bond. He was due to appear in court this morning.
